12 Places to Celebrate New Year's Eve in and around New York City


New Year’s celebrations in New York City can be over-the-top or serene if you’d prefer. There are so many choices that it might be hard to choose. Here are 11 of the most interesting ones still available for booking plus two outside of the city.

 

Restaurants and Clubs 

 

La Mercerie 

Join La Mercerie in Soho for an exuberant and elegant New Year’s Eve celebration complete with live music and dancing, a cocktail party at Guild Bar and exquisite Champagne—all inspired by the raucous splendor of a 1950s French-Caribbean resort. Included on the New York Times “Best Restaurants of 2023” list, La Mercerie is offering a special prix fixe menu from Chef Marie-Aude Rose with dishes like papillote of red snapper, beef filet with green pepper sauce, and spicy chocolate truffles. Loreley Beer Garden 

The New Year’s Eve Masquerade celebration at Loreley Beer Garden on the Lower East Side starts with a happy hour from 5pm - 10pm and continues with a  Champagne toast at midnight for the ball drop. Masquerade masks will be provided but it’s fine to bring your own in exchange for a free drink. Instead of a prix fixe menu, the beer garden’s full menu will be offered à la carte.


Guests can enjoy festive holiday drinks like Boozy Bourbon Black & White Hot Chocolate with toasted marshmallows, Spiked Eggnog with whipped cream and caramel, Hot Bourbon Apple CiderPeppermint Nitro Martini with a candy cane, hot Gluhwein, winter sangria, seasonal craft beers, and hot toddies in their Winter Wonderland decked out with over-the-top holiday lights and décor both indoors and outdoors – don’t worry both are heated! Reservations are recommended but walk-ins are accepted. 



9 Jones 

Sophistication reigns supreme for New Year’s Eve at  West Village’s 9 Jones, a British-inspired semi-private club that blends New York City edge with refined elegance. The restaurant transforms for the evening  into a Champagne and caviar lounge featuring an interactive bespoke cocktail cart in a sexy atmosphere enhanced by silent black and white movies projected onto the ceiling and the celebratory ball drop at midnight. The evening’s party and caviar-centric prix fixe menu paired with bubbly cocktails and Champagne can be reserved on Resy.

Caviar Russe 

Recently awarded its 10th Michelin star in a row, the Midtown eatery is offering a decadent New Year’s Eve celebration, with various tiers depending on how you’re seeking to indulge. For an early seating in its dining room, Executive Chef Edgar Panchernikov will prepare a special prix fixe caviar-centric menu of seared foie gras, its signature Golden Egg with caviar and parmesan foam, Dover Sole in a caviar beurre blanc sauce and a canelle with caviar. Also included are 25g of its signature Gold Osetra caviar and a glass of Dom Perignon.


The second seating adds white truffle tagliatelle to ring in the New Year with special booth seating pricing available. For those seeking a more festive, lively atmosphere guests may reserve spots in its ground floor bar and lounge area where live modern jazz plays throughout the evening by Richie Nuzz and his band. The Pierre

The Pierre offers multiple options for a festive New Year’s Eve. Enjoy Big Band-style music by Antonio Ciacca and his trio in The Pierre’s iconic Rotunda with a midnight Champagne toast.  Early seating starting at 5pm features a three-course menu. The second seating at 8:30 pm offers 5-course menu with a live performance in Perrine restaurant  followed by dancing in the Rotunda and a midnight toast. 


A third option, KT Sullivan and the Sutton Place Trio entertain with American Songbook standards in the TwoE lounge. After a festive lite menu and a Taittinger toast along with a “live” large-screen ball-drop broadcast from Times Square, dancing continues into the wee hourss. Masks, hats, party favors, cow bells and noise makers will be given out as the clock strikes midnight.

The Knickerbocker

In the heart of Times Square, only 150 feet from the Ball Drop,  The Knickerbocker, is a perfect stage for viewing the New Year’s event below. Select the rooftop party package or an overnight stay following the party (included). A variety of packages are available. You can also add a Champagne welcome and midnight Dom Perignon toast, a buffet dinner at Charlie Palmer at The Knick, and open bar at the rooftop St. Cloud for entertainment, live DJ music and amazing views.

Urban Cowboy Lodge – Catskills, New York

Ring in 2024 at the mountain lodge in the Big Indian Wilderness. Set on 68 acres in the heart of the Catskills, the 26-room boutique hotel is a world away from NYC. Enjoy a forest bath in the soaking tubs, eat and drink at the award-winning Public House restaurant, warm up in the Estonian sauna, or just relax by the roaring fire and star watch. On New Year’s Eve, the fires will be glowing, drinks will be flowing, and music will be playing. And that’s only the beginning. The evening includes a spectacular fireworks display, a tasting menu offered at multiple seatings, a Champagne toast, and a DJ for late-night dancing. Timed for both early and late risers, there’s also brunch on New Year’s Day.
